Why are the negative numbers included?

When you multiply two negative numbers together, you get a positive number. That means both the positive and negative numbers are factors of 20,613,515.

Example:
1 x 20,613,515 = 20,613,515
and
-1 x -20,613,515 = 20,613,515
Notice both answers equal 20,613,515
